Working as an employee in an underwear or lingerie company is a unique professional journey. Unlike standard clothing retail, intimate apparel requires a higher level of sensitivity, technical knowledge, and customer trust. Whether you are on the sales floor or in the back office, here is how to excel in this specialized industry. 1. Master the Art of Professionalism and Discretion
